What is EMDR Therapy?


EMDR therapy is a structured approach that helps individuals process and heal from traumatic memories. Developed by Francine Shapiro in the late 1980s, this therapy uses bilateral stimulation, often through guided eye movements, to help clients reprocess distressing memories.


The goal of EMDR is to reduce the emotional charge associated with traumatic memories. This allows individuals to integrate these memories into their life narrative in a healthier way.


Key Components of EMDR Therapy


  1. History Taking: The therapist gathers information about the client's history and identifies specific traumatic memories to target during therapy.


  2. Preparation: The therapist explains the EMDR process and establishes a safe environment for the client.


  3. Assessment: The therapist helps the client identify negative beliefs associated with the traumatic memory.


  4. Desensitization: This is where the bilateral stimulation occurs. The client focuses on the traumatic memory while engaging in eye movements or other forms of bilateral stimulation.


  5. Installation: The therapist helps the client replace negative beliefs with positive ones.


  6. Body Scan: The client is guided to notice any physical tension related to the memory and process it.


  7. Closure: The session ends with a return to a state of equilibrium.


  8. Re-evaluation: In subsequent sessions, the therapist checks in on the client's progress and addresses any remaining issues.

Finding the Right EMDR Therapist


Choosing the right therapist is crucial for a successful EMDR experience. Here are some tips to help you find the right fit:


  1. Research Credentials: Look for therapists who are certified in EMDR therapy. Check their qualifications and experience.


  2. Read Reviews: Online reviews can provide insight into a therapist's approach and effectiveness.


  3. Schedule a Consultation: Many therapists offer a free initial consultation. Use this opportunity to ask questions and gauge your comfort level.


  4. Trust Your Instincts: It is essential to feel safe and understood by your therapist. If something does not feel right, do not hesitate to seek another professional.


  5. Consider Specializations: Some therapists may specialize in specific issues, such as PTSD, anxiety, or depression. Choose someone who aligns with your needs.


The EMDR Process: What to Expect


If you decide to pursue EMDR therapy, it is helpful to know what to expect during your sessions.


Initial Sessions


In the beginning, your therapist will focus on building rapport and understanding your history. This may involve discussing your past experiences, current challenges, and goals for therapy.


The Desensitization Phase


Once you have established a therapeutic relationship, you will begin the desensitization phase. This is where the actual EMDR process takes place. You will be guided to recall a specific traumatic memory while engaging in bilateral stimulation.


Emotional Responses


It is common to experience a range of emotions during this phase. You may feel sadness, anger, or even relief. Your therapist will be there to support you through these feelings and help you process them.


Progress and Integration


As you continue with EMDR therapy, you will likely notice changes in how you perceive your traumatic memories. Many clients report feeling less emotional pain and a greater sense of control over their thoughts and feelings.

The Science Behind EMDR Therapy


Research supports the effectiveness of EMDR therapy for treating trauma and other mental health issues. Studies have shown that EMDR can lead to significant reductions in symptoms of PTSD, anxiety, and depression.


The therapy works by helping the brain process traumatic memories in a way that reduces their emotional impact. This is achieved through the combination of bilateral stimulation and cognitive restructuring.


Key Research Findings


  • A study published in the Journal of Traumatic Stress found that EMDR therapy significantly reduced PTSD symptoms in participants after just a few sessions.


  • Another research review indicated that EMDR is as effective as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) for treating trauma-related disorders.


These findings highlight the potential of EMDR therapy as a powerful tool for healing.
